Thomas Crofton Croker was an Irish antiquary, best known for his Fairy Legends and Traditions of the South of Ireland (1825–1828), and who also showed considerable interest in Irish song and music.

Thomas Crofton Croker was a prominent Irish antiquary born in Cork in 1798.
His most famous work, Fairy Legends and Traditions of the South of Ireland, is a cornerstone of folklore literature.
Throughout his career, he published a total of 41 works focused on Irish culture and traditions.
Beyond his writing, Croker showed a deep interest in traditional Irish songs and music.
His legacy remains a key resource for understanding the social life and customs of 19th-century Ireland.
